Jimny Radio with doors unlocked was created by DrRobin
Hi,
First post and new to Jimnys, so this might have already been answered.
I have replaced my radio with an Xtrons Android head unit and although it is good it takes about 30 seconds to start up once the key is put in the ignition. I would like the radio to switch on when I unlock the car and switch off when I lock the car, so it is booted up when I start the engine.
Q1) Does anyone know if there is a wire which is active (12V) when the car is unlocked?
Q2) The alternative is to use a bistable relay from the door opening/closing remote CL, but this will involve more fiddling.

Welcome to the forum. The main issue you will have is the the ecu diverts an nonessential electricity to the starter motor on key turn so it will cut the radio every time you start the car regardless of what you power it from.

Replied by CC Baxter on topic Jimny Radio with doors unlocked
Hi Doc,
I recently did a similar job on a Skyline (friend of my son and his crazy car).
The task was to pre-warm the amplifiers much like your radio. I used a 555 switch to trigger a 30 amp relay off the battery, I used the timer wire on the courtesy light for the bistable and the system seemed to work well. I am uncertain of the durability of these switches in a car environment but if it fails there'll be no amps, probably a good thing.

I have found a bistable relay module on ebay that will do the trick. Connect the 'on' to the unlock pulse and the off to the lock pulse.
Lambert, once the radio has booted, you can remove the power (ACC) for a few seconds and it holds up okay, so mostly the radio will stay live except on the coldest morning when the starter motor needs to turn for a long while.
Chris, electronics and cars often don't go together, there can be some quite large spikes on the electrical system. Years ago I built a pager alarm for my car, it was based on TTL/CMOS logic and I had to diode protect every input to stop it from failing. I even had to add a back up battery and trickle charge it to isolate it from the main car power system, still this was okay as it would trip if someone tried to steal my battery. Still a relay is not going to be a problem.
Now to find the CL and make the connections.
